Transaction 238176e0e10778c6c27ffccfed8c7de16abe5b52148bbd5e53c6b52f027cb518
1 Input
1 Output
-
238176e0e10778c6c27ffccfed8c7de16abe5b52148bbd5e53c6b52f027cb518:0
- value
- 430766
- script pubkey
- OP_0 OP_PUSHBYTES_20 e88d7ff008c25d2f65a6c996dd24fbfd6e092165
- address
- bc1qazxhluqgcfwj7edxextd6f8ml4hqjgt9wmdwst